PROBLEM TO BE SOLVED: To protect a power element that supplies current to an armature coil against destruction from heat, when the revolution of a rotor is locked. SOLUTION: A lock protection control means 12a receives sensor signals from Hall ICs 1-3, calculates the rotational speed of a motor from the cycle of the detected directional change of its magnetic field, and decides that the rotation is locked to give an instruction to stop the motor, when the rotational speed of a rotor is lower than preset revolutions, and when the revolutions indicated by a revolutions-indicating signal from a device for controlling air- conditioning are larger than a fixed number. A drive current control means 12b receives sensor signals and revolutions-indicating signal to control the revolutions. If instructions for stopping the motor is given, it also controls MOSFETs (switching elements) Q1 to Q6 to states of high impedance via a motor drive circuit 13.
